A fantastic opportunity for a Senior Engineer has arisen to work for an international organisation based in the Rochester area.
Location: Rochester, Kent
Salary: £52,000 basic + Great package
Hours: Monday - Friday, days only
Skills required for the role of Senior Engineer:
- Leading a team of shift engineers
- Developing the team
- Guide and develop the team to continuously improve
